Atlantic Natural Foods Calls for 'Industry-Wide Reform'

Specialty Food Association

Plant-based seafood maker Atlantic Natural Foods is applauding the new documentary “Seaspiracy,” for its work to protect the world's oceans. The documentary explores the impact that consumption of animal protein has on the ocean and human life.

“Our growing population and increasing demand for protein-rich food sources are only going to swell the burgeoning strain on our oceans,” said Douglas Hines, chairman of Atlantic Natural Foods, in a statement.”We humans have caused this, and it is now our responsibility to do what we can to help reverse our harmful impacts.”

Hines called for more governmental oversights to help reduce the impact.

"This needs to be driven by world governments, who have a responsibility to drive forward international, industry-wide reform and guidance to manage and protect our ocean resources, address climate impacts, stop polluting our oceans with plastic, and eliminate widespread abuse of human lives,” he said.

He also called on food makers to take action.

"As a food manufacturer and retailer,” Hines said, “it is our responsibility to empower consumers to make this choice, by providing a range of sustainable, nutritional, versatile, and tasty plant-based protein products.”
